Decision: Kestrel product line retired end of Q3. Rationale: declining margins, component obsolescence, overlap with the Merlith platform. Remaining inventory to be sold through channel partners at standard discount; no fire sale. Support contracts honoured for eighteen months, then migration offers issued. Headcount reassigned to Merlith; no reductions planned. Board sign-off obtained at the Fennic Hall session. Communications embargoed until partners are notified. The confidential note on forward plans appears below.

internal memo for tagef-hadup: Gross margin on Ulaath came in at 15 percent against a plan of 5 percent. Only 7 of the 120 pilot accounts renewed Ulaath, so a churn review is set for October 15.

Handover: Tilka Components Library

Marta is taking over versioning duties for the Tilka shared component library from Joris. We follow semver strictly; breaking changes bump the major and require a migration note in the changelog. Support should know that consuming apps pin to minor ranges, so hotfixes land as patches only. Release cadence is every second Thursday. Full versioning policy and the deprecation schedule are documented on the internal page below.

wiki page, bawig-yawep: https://jenkins.nelvrotech.local/ticket/build/projects/view/view/pages/view/a285c2b5588ad4f337d9b5f2

Runbook: moving crons to Larkspool. We've migrated the nightly jobs; the hourly billing sweeps are still plain cron on the old Tindervale box, so don't decommission it yet. Each migrated job needs an idempotency key or Larkspool will happily double-run on retries. The migration checklist and remaining job inventory are kept here:

operations page: https://confluence.lumicsys.internal/projects/display/projects/display